:root{--case-sticky-top:calc(var(--header-height, 4rem) + 1rem)}.eng-hero{width:100%}.eng-hero__container{flex-direction:column;gap:3.125rem;margin:0 auto;max-width:90rem;padding-top:clamp(7.5rem,calc(5.8134rem + 7.1962vw),11.28rem);padding-inline:clamp(1rem,calc(-3.25rem + 19vw),13.75rem);padding-bottom:clamp(6.25rem,calc(1.82rem + 2.85vw),10.58rem)}.eng-hero__container,.eng-hero__logos{align-items:center;display:flex;justify-content:center}.eng-hero__logos{gap:1.25rem;width:100%}.eng-hero__logo-tf{flex-shrink:0;height:2.94388rem;object-fit:contain;width:2.44444rem}.eng-hero__sep{align-items:center;display:inline-flex;justify-content:center}.eng-hero__logo-eng{aspect-ratio:155.47/50;object-fit:contain;width:9.71694rem}.sopra-hero__logo-eng{aspect-ratio:155.47/50;object-fit:contain;width:11rem}.tf-subtitle-regular-hero,.tf-title-page-secondary-hero{color:var(--Blue-Blue-Extra-Dark,#253271);text-align:center}.kpi-wrapper{background:var(--Blue-Blue-light,#e5eef9);justify-content:center}.kpi-number,.kpi-wrapper{box-sizing:border-box;display:flex;width:100%}.kpi-number{flex-wrap:wrap;gap:1.25rem;justify-content:space-between;max-width:90rem;padding:6.25rem clamp(1.5rem,6vw,7.5rem)}.kpi-block{align-items:center;box-sizing:border-box;display:flex;flex:1 1 calc(25% - 0.9375rem);flex-direction:column;text-align:center}.kpi-icon{height:3.5rem;margin-bottom:1.25rem;object-fit:contain;width:3.5rem}.kpi-text{color:var(--Blue-Blue-Extra-Dark,#253271);margin:0;max-width:15rem}@media (max-width:600px){.kpi-number{align-items:center;flex-direction:column;gap:3rem;padding:4rem 1.5rem}.kpi-block{max-width:20rem;width:100%}}.eng-case{align-items:center;background:var(--Gradient-blue,linear-gradient(87deg,#4d74fe 44.65%,#334da9 74.43%,#253271 92.72%));gap:3.125rem;justify-content:center;padding:9.375rem 7.5rem}.eng-case,.eng-case__panel{display:flex;flex-direction:column}.eng-case__panel{background:#fff;border-radius:1.25rem;margin:0 auto;max-width:75rem;padding:6.25rem;width:100%}.eng-case__content{align-items:flex-start;display:flex;gap:1.25rem}.eng-case__company{align-items:flex-start;align-self:flex-start;background:var(--Blue-Blue-light,#e5eef9);border-radius:1.25rem;display:flex;flex-direction:column;gap:1.875rem;height:fit-content;padding:2.8125rem;position:sticky;top:var(--case-sticky-top);width:24.25rem}.eng-case__company-logo{aspect-ratio:78.36/25.2;height:1.575rem;object-fit:contain;width:4.89738rem}.eng-case__company-desc{color:var(--Blue-Blue-Extra-Dark,#253271)}.eng-case__facts{align-items:flex-start;flex-direction:column}.eng-case__fact,.eng-case__facts{display:flex;gap:.625rem;width:100%}.eng-case__fact{align-items:center}.eng-case__fact img{flex:0 0 auto;height:1rem;object-fit:contain;width:1rem}.eng-case__fact-label,.eng-case__fact-value{color:var(--Blue-Blue-Extra-Dark,#253271)}.eng-case__story{flex:1 0 0;gap:3.125rem;justify-content:center}.eng-case__section,.eng-case__story{align-items:flex-start;display:flex;flex-direction:column}.eng-case__section{align-self:stretch;gap:1.875rem}.eng-case__section-text,.eng-case__section-title{color:var(--Blue-Blue-Extra-Dark,#253271);margin:0}.eng-case__testimonial{align-items:center;display:flex;flex-direction:column;gap:1.25rem;justify-content:center;margin:clamp(6.25rem,8vw,9.375rem) auto 0;max-width:62.5rem;width:100%}.eng-case__avatar{background:rgba(37,50,113,.1);border-radius:50%;height:6.25rem;width:6.25rem}.eng-case__quote{margin:0}.eng-case__person,.eng-case__quote{color:var(--Blue-Blue-Extra-Dark,#253271);text-align:center}.eng-case__person{text-transform:uppercase}.eng-case__role{color:var(--Blue-Blue-Extra-Dark,#253271);font-family:Mulish,system-ui,-apple-system,Segoe UI,Roboto,Arial,sans-serif;font-size:var(--sds-typography-body-size-small,.875rem);font-weight:700;line-height:140%;margin-top:-1.25rem;text-align:center}@media (max-width:1024px){.eng-case{padding:6.25rem 1rem}.eng-case__panel{padding:3.125rem 2.8125rem}}@media (max-width:800px){.eng-case__content{flex-direction:column}.eng-case__company{position:static;top:auto;width:100%}}@media (max-width:660px){.eng-case{padding:6.25rem 1rem}.eng-case__section{gap:1.25rem}.eng-case__content,.eng-case__story{gap:1.87rem}.eng-case__testimonial{margin:3.12rem auto 0}.eng-case__panel{padding:3.125rem 2.8125rem}.eng-hero__logo-tf{flex-shrink:0;height:2rem;object-fit:contain;width:2rem}.eng-hero__logo-eng{width:7rem}}blockquote:before{background-color:none;content:none;display:none;height:none;width:none}